10 tips to save on your car rental in and around Nicolosi

  1. Use filters to find the right car: Refine your search by vehicle type and features. Whether you require an SUV for additional space, a convertible for summer fun, or an economy car for budget-friendly travel, utilize the filters on Expedia to discover the best option for your journey.
  2. Book in advance to help lower costs: Rental prices vary based on demand, so it's wise to secure your car well ahead of your trip. Booking early increases your chances of accessing lower rates and ensures better availability, particularly during peak seasons.
  3. Consider a smaller car for savings: Smaller vehicles are typically less expensive to rent and easier to park in congested areas. Mid-size rentals offer a solid balance of affordability, comfort, and fuel efficiency.
  4. Age guidelines: Drivers under 30 may encounter higher deposits or daily fees, and certain vehicle categories—such as SUVs or premium models—may be restricted. This could also apply to renters over 70 years old. Always verify the age requirements before making a reservation.
  5. Check fuel policies: Some rentals operate under a full-to-full fuel policy, meaning you must return the car with a full tank to avoid additional charges. This is usually the most advantageous option. Others may provide full-to-empty or prepaid fueling alternatives, which are acceptable as well. Just remember to return the car empty in such cases.
  6. Save on city and airport pickups: Picking up your rental car at airports often incurs a surcharge, but the added convenience may make it worthwhile.
  7. Know your payment options: Many car rental companies exclusively accept credit cards for payment.
  8. Understand your insurance coverage: Car rental insurance can help you avoid unnecessary expenses and provides peace of mind in case of unexpected incidents during your trip. Adding car rental insurance while booking on Expedia is simple.
  9. Consider unlimited mileage: If you're planning long road trips, seek rentals that offer unlimited mileage to prevent incurring extra charges.
  10. Bring your driver's license and ID: A valid driver's license is necessary to rent a car.

How old do you have to be to rent a car in Nicolosi?
Rental car rules in Nicolosi require drivers to be 18 and above. Are you a younger driver? Some surcharges and restrictions could apply. Most rental providers impose what's known as a young renter surcharge, which is an additional fee to the rental car cost. Restrictions often apply to the classes of cars young people can rent as well. Age limits may vary between outlets, so check before you book.
What do you need to rent a car in Nicolosi?
A valid driver's license and a credit card in the same name are essentials. Opting out of the company's insurance plan? Then there's a good chance you'll also need proof of your own coverage. Requirements may differ between providers, so read your policy thoroughly.
What side of the road do you drive on in Nicolosi?
Vehicles drive on the right and pass on the left in Italy — the same side as in the States. Driving around Nicolosi won't be exactly like home, though. You should familiarize yourself with the local road rules.

Can I drive in Nicolosi with my current driver's license?
If you don't hold a driver's license issued in Italy, then you might need to acquire an International Driving Permit (IDP) in your home country in order to rent a car. You should also be aware that if an IDP is required, it has no validity on its own. You'll need to show your current license your passport and other forms of ID as well. Lastly, it's important that the credit card you used to book the rental matches the name on your license and passport. A few other things to note for international car rentals are:
  • Age restrictions: You need to be 25 or older in many countries to rent a car. If you're younger, it may still be possible to rent a car but you'll have to pay a Young Driver's Surcharge. Additional restrictions may also apply to the types of vehicles available to rent.
  • Driving limitations: Be sure to read the fine print before you drive off the lot. You typically can't cross country borders, drive on ferries or on off-road areas with a rental car.
